I hired an outside photographer and asked if I could swap the resort photographer out for something else.  I wasn't able to do that, but they told me I could use the resort photographer for the rehersal, or welcome dinner or cocktail hour.  So while my husband and I were off with the hired photographer, the resort photographer took pictures during the cocktail hour.  He took more than 50, but then gave us a disc with just 50 on it.  I think it is fine to use them for the trash the dress.

We didn't chose the 50 because we were leaving the next morning to move to the honeymoon resort. They were willing to set up an appointment so that we could pick the pictures we wanted. We just chose not to. You should have the option to purchase more. In my opinion, the outside photographer was worth it. The resort photographers sample photos just didn't sweep me off my feet.
